  1. EDUCATION

Education is the best pursuit in life because it will lead to integral development of a person. Education prepares and qualify a person for useful purposes in the society. Through education values, morals and etiquette are inculcated into us, to enable us to plan and prepare for future challenges. Education is light, lifelong and the harbinger of success, progress, and development. To underscore the importance of education Malcolm X had this to say;

“Education is the passport to the future for tomorrow belongs to those who prepare for it today”. 

Benjamin franklin one of the founding fathers of America stated that;

 “an investment in knowledge pays the best interest”. 

To George Washington;

“Education is the key to unlock the golden door of freedom”, 

According to Aristotle;

“The roots of education are bitter, but the fruit is sweet”. 

Mahatma Ghandi the father of India had this to say on education;

“Live as if you were to die tomorrow, learn as if you were to live forever”.

Consequently, the number one priority in life is pursuit of education and it is a lifelong affair from cradle to grave.

  1. CHARACTER

Along with education, we need character to do the right thing and even make the right choices in life. Loyalty, honesty, courage, integrity are attributes of a good character which is the backbone of a magnetic personality and solid reputation that make one become a role model and live an exemplary life worthy of emulation, mention, and commendation. character is the basis upon which we can earn respect without character everything is lost, and nothing can compensate it. During the famous match on Washington for civil right and freedom held at Washigton D.C on Wednesday 28 August 1963 Martin Luther King Jnr said: 

“I have a dream ……. that my four little children, will one day live in a nation where they will not be judge by the colour of their skins, but by the content of their character”.

George Washington in a letter to his nephew in 1790 stated thus:

“To point out the importance of circumspection in your conduct, it maybe proper to observe that a good moral character is the first essential in a man, and that the habits contracted at your age are generally indelible, and your conduct here may stamp your character throughout life. It is therefore highly important that you should endeavor not only to be learned but virtuous”.

Thus, in the universities degrees are awarded to graduates that were found to be worthy in character and in learning. For Lawyers, it only when a person is found to be fit and proper , that he will be called to the Bar and be entitled to practice law.

  1. PURSUIT OF HAPPINESS

Happiness is an exciting state of well-being characterized by feeling of pleasure, satisfaction, contentment, joy, and fulfillment. To be happy, we must strive to make others happy because we receive what we give. Happiness leads to better decision making and creativity and help us to succeed in life. Happiness is not readymade but a product of our pursuits. The American declaration of independence made on in 1776 written by a great lawyer and jurist Thomas Jefferson and adopted by the congress while declaring independence from Great Britain, the pursuit of happiness was give preeminent position after life and liberty to underscore its importance in the following words;

“We hold this truth to be self-evident: that all men are created equal, that they are endowed by their creator with certain inalienable rights that among these are life, liberty and pursuit of happiness”

In July 2011, the UN General Assembly adopted resolution 65/309 titled “Happiness; Towards a Holistic definition of development:” The resolution invited member countries to measure happiness of their people and use the data to guide public policy. Every year ranking of countries is made based on national happiness.

Ladies and gentlemen, I charge you to create the condition for your happiness because it is a measure of success. Happiness is having something to do, some one to love and something to hope for and the freedom to do what you want to do without interference.

  1. PATIENCE AND PERSEVERENCE 

We must patiently preserve in the pursuit of our life goals if we must succeed. We should not be in a hurry but must wait for opportunities to blossom. We should not cross the bridge until we come to it.

Patience and Perseverance are twin qualities that are inextricably linked together, but not necessarily identical. Patience and perseverance are essential for achieving any goal and require a great deal of effort and endurance.

Patience is the strength of will navigate the obstacles and challenges you will face as you work the process. The resourcefulness, calm, and empathetic behaviour and self-control of patient people can make them very popular. It also gives them inner peace and the ability to keep smiling despite challenges. 

Perseverance on the other hand, is being relentless about doing what needs to be done for as long as it takes. Perseverance is essential because there will be plans and projects that require a great deal of effort and endurance.
